Block Hash
85d115594e74b8b63a4477758e920c17b77620388e38d30a29d08a6c16d4f17b Timestamp
4 years ago (2021-05-04 14:13:16)
Block Reward
1.06013714 QTUM
Difficulty
994351.1641152856
Merkle Root
95da2079ad906a5103aff38178afae150dcb04b90264e6066cd01dd05e57fb4f